RJ is a freelance science writer based in Glasgow. He covers biological and biomedical science, with a focus on the complexities and curiosities of the brain and emerging AI technologies. RJ was a science writer at Technology Networks for six years, where he also worked on the site’s SEO and editorial AI strategies. He created the site’s podcast, Opinionated Science, in 2020. RJ has a Master’s degree in Clinical Neurosciences from the University of Cambridge.
